Deceased Isle Royale campers identified

ISLE ROYALE NATIONAL PARK, MI— Officials have identified two campers found deceased at Isle Royale National Park.

They were discovered Sunday at South Lake Desor Campground. Due to its remote location near Greenstone Ridge trail, a fixed-wing aircraft and a helicopter were used to assist with transportation for the investigation.

Both individuals have been identified, but no names have been released. Next of kin have been notified.

Officials say there is no known threat to the public at this time.

The investigation is ongoing.
